
FORM GUIDE
Form I-140: Immigrant Petition for Alien Workers — Complete Guide (2026)
The core filing for employment-based green cards including EB-1A and EB-2 NIW.
Start Your Petition
Green Card Path
Premium Processing
AC21 Portability
Quick Answer
Form I-140 is the immigrant petition that starts your green card process. The filing fee is $700. Premium processing ($2,805) guarantees a 15-business-day response. Once approved, your priority date is established, and you can proceed to I-485 adjustment of status or consular processing.
What Is Form I-140?
Form I-140, Immigrant Petition for Alien Workers, is the petition filed with USCIS to classify a foreign national under one of the employment-based immigrant categories (EB-1, EB-2, EB-3). An approved I-140 is the first step toward an employment-based green card.
For EB-1A and EB-2 NIW, the beneficiary can self-petition. For other EB categories, the employer typically files the I-140 after obtaining a labor certification (PERM).
Priority Dates and Visa Bulletin
Your priority date is established on the date your I-140 is received by USCIS. This date determines your place in line for an immigrant visa. You can track your priority date against the monthly Visa Bulletin published by the Department of State.
AC21 Portability
Under the American Competitiveness in the Twenty-First Century Act (AC21), if your I-140 has been approved and your I-485 has been pending for 180 days or more, you can change employers without losing your green card application — as long as the new job is in the same or similar occupational classification.
I-140 Filing Fees
Fee Type
Amount
Fee Type
$700
Premium Processing
$2,805
FAQ
Frequently Asked Questions
Can I file I-140 and I-485 at the same time?
What happens if my I-140 is denied?
How long is an approved I-140 valid?
Ready to Take the First Step
Toward Your U.S. Visa?
OpenSphere helps immigrants navigate every stage of the visa process
from profile evaluation to attorney collaboration and
final approval with expert guidance and AI support.

